1

Network Performance Engineer Jobs in New York (NOW HIRING)

Machine Learning Performance Engineer

New York, NY ยท On-site

$153K/yr

We are looking for an engineer with experience in low-level systems programming and optimization to ... networking, and host- and GPU-level considerations. Zooming in, we also want to ensure our platform ...

Monitor network performance using tools such as SolarWinds, Wireshark, and SNMP-based platforms * Perform capacity planning and recommend infrastructure upgrades to support business growth

Job Title: Sr Network Engineer Location: SBC Corporation Department Name: IT&S Network Systems Req ... Maximizes network performance by monitoring performance; troubleshooting network problems and ...

Job Title: Sr Network Engineer Location: SBC Corporation Department Name: IT&S Network Systems Req ... Maximizes network performance by monitoring performance; troubleshooting network problems and ...

Sr Network Engineer

Oceanport, NJ ยท On-site

$100K - $142K/yr

Job Title: Sr Network Engineer Location: SBC Corporation Department Name: IT&S Network Systems Req ... Maximizes network performance by monitoring performance; troubleshooting network problems and ...

Sr Network Engineer

Oceanport, NJ ยท On-site

$100K - $142K/yr

Job Title: Sr Network Engineer Location: SBC Corporation Department Name: IT&S Network Systems Req ... Maximizes network performance by monitoring performance; troubleshooting network problems and ...

Network Engineer

West Orange, NJ ยท On-site

$83K - $117K/yr

Network Engineer Location: SBC Corporation Department Name: IT&S Network Systems Req #: 0000246718 ... Performance, Capacity, Change management), Proactively monitor system network and related ...

Network Engineer Location: SBC Corporation Department Name: IT&S Network Systems Req #: 0000246718 ... Performance, Capacity, Change management), Proactively monitor system network and related ...

Network Engineer Location: SBC Corporation Department Name: IT&S Network Systems Req #: 0000246718 ... Performance, Capacity, Change management), Proactively monitor system network and related ...

Network Engineer Location: SBC Corporation Department Name: IT&S Network Systems Req #: 0000246718 ... Performance, Capacity, Change management), Proactively monitor system network and related ...

Network Engineer

West Orange, NJ ยท On-site

$83K - $117K/yr

Network Engineer Location: SBC Corporation Department Name: IT&S Network Systems Req #: 0000246718 ... Performance, Capacity, Change management), Proactively monitor system network and related ...

Network Engineer

Manhattan, NY ยท On-site

$120K - $130K/yr

Network Engineer Location: New York City, NY Clearance or Background Needs Experience 5+ years of ... Analyze PCAP files to troubleshoot traffic flows, security events, and network performance issues.

Network Engineer

Manhattan, NY ยท On-site

$120K - $130K/yr

Analyze PCAP files to troubleshoot traffic flows, security events, and network performance issues ... Required Qualifications * 5+ years of hands-on network engineering experience. * Strong experience ...

Network Engineer Location: New York, NY Duration: 3 Months Position Overview Seeking an experienced ... Monitor network performance, capacity, and availability * Collaborate with IT, construction, and ...

Network Engineer Location: New York, NY Duration: 3 Months Position Overview Seeking an experienced ... Monitor network performance, capacity, and availability * Collaborate with IT, construction, and ...

Network Engineer Location: New York, NY Duration: 3 Months Position Overview Seeking an experienced ... Monitor network performance, capacity, and availability * Collaborate with IT, construction, and ...

next page

Showing results 1-20

Network Performance Engineer information

See New York salary details

$33.9K

$119.3K

$172.9K

How much do network performance engineer jobs pay per year?

As of Jun 16, 2026, the average yearly pay for network performance engineer in New York is $119,293.00, according to ZipRecruiter salary data. Most workers in this role earn between $97,400.00 and $146,100.00 per year, depending on experience, location, and employer.

What does a network performance engineer do?

A network performance engineer is responsible for analyzing, monitoring, and optimizing network systems to ensure efficient data transmission and minimal downtime. They use tools like network analyzers and performance metrics to identify issues, implement improvements, and support network reliability and security. Strong knowledge of networking protocols, troubleshooting skills, and relevant certifications are often required in this role.

What engineers make $500,000?

Senior network performance engineers with extensive experience, advanced certifications, and expertise in network optimization and security can earn $500,000 or more annually, especially in high-cost-of-living areas or within large technology companies. Achieving this level typically requires a combination of specialized skills, leadership roles, and often, working in high-demand environments.

What is the difference between Network Performance Engineer vs Network Engineer?

AspectNetwork Performance EngineerNetwork Engineer
CertificationsCCNA, CCNP, Cisco Performance certificationsCCNA, CCNP, CCIE
Work EnvironmentFocus on monitoring, analyzing, and optimizing network performanceDesigning, implementing, and maintaining network infrastructure
ResponsibilitiesPerformance analysis, troubleshooting, capacity planningNetwork setup, configuration, and security

The main difference is that Network Performance Engineers specialize in ensuring optimal network performance through analysis and troubleshooting, while Network Engineers focus on designing and maintaining network infrastructure. Both roles require similar certifications and often work in the same industry environments, but their core responsibilities differ.

What engineers make $300,000 a year?

Senior network performance engineers with extensive experience, advanced certifications, and expertise in network optimization and security can earn $300,000 or more annually. High salaries are often associated with roles in large organizations, specialized skills, and leadership responsibilities in network infrastructure management.

What are the key skills and qualifications needed to thrive as a Network Performance Engineer, and why are they important?

To thrive as a Network Performance Engineer, you need strong analytical skills in network design, troubleshooting, and performance optimization, often supported by a degree in computer science or a related field. Familiarity with network monitoring tools (such as Wireshark and SolarWinds), protocols, and certifications like CCNP or CCIE are typically required. Excellent problem-solving abilities, attention to detail, and effective communication set top performers apart in this role. These skills ensure optimal network reliability, security, and efficiency, which are critical for business continuity and user satisfaction.

What are some common challenges faced by Network Performance Engineers when optimizing large-scale enterprise networks?

Network Performance Engineers often encounter challenges such as identifying bottlenecks in complex, multi-vendor environments, ensuring consistent performance during peak usage, and managing unexpected outages or degradations. Troubleshooting can require in-depth analysis of vast amounts of data from various monitoring tools and close collaboration with infrastructure, security, and application teams. Staying updated on evolving technologies and best practices is essential to proactively address issues and maintain high network reliability.

What jobs pay $500,000 a year in the US?

High-paying roles for Network Performance Engineers or similar network specialists typically include senior positions such as network architects, senior network engineers, or roles in executive management, often requiring advanced certifications, extensive experience, and specialized skills. These roles may involve overseeing large-scale infrastructure, designing complex networks, or managing enterprise-level performance, and compensation can reach or exceed $500,000 annually in large organizations or consulting firms.
What are popular job titles related to Network Performance Engineer jobs in New York? For Network Performance Engineer jobs in New York, the most frequently searched job titles are:
What job categories do people searching Network Performance Engineer jobs in New York look for? The top searched job categories for Network Performance Engineer jobs in New York are:
Infographic showing various Network Performance Engineer job openings in New York as of June 2026, with employment types broken down into 100% Full Time. Highlights an 100% In-person job distribution, with an average salary of $119,293 per year, or $57.4 per hour.
Machine Learning Performance Engineer

Machine Learning Performance Engineer

Jane Street

New York, NY โ€ข On-site

$153K/yr

Full-time

Posted 6 days ago


Job description

We are looking for an engineer with experience in low-level systems programming and optimization to join our growing ML team.
Machine learning is a critical pillar of Jane Street's global business. Our ever-evolving trading environment serves as a unique, rapid-feedback platform for ML experimentation, allowing us to incorporate new ideas with relatively little friction.
Your part here is optimizing the performance of our models - both training and inference. We care about efficient large-scale training, low-latency inference in real-time systems, and high-throughput inference in research. Part of this is improving straightforward CUDA, but the interesting part needs a whole-systems approach, including storage systems, networking, and host- and GPU-level considerations. Zooming in, we also want to ensure our platform makes sense even at the lowest level - is all that throughput actually goodput? Does loading that vector from the L2 cache really take that long?
If you've never thought about a career in finance, you're in good company. Many of us were in the same position before working here. If you have a curious mind and a passion for solving interesting problems, we have a feeling you'll fit right in.
There's no fixed set of skills, but here are some of the things we're looking for:
  • An understanding of modern ML techniques and toolsets
  • The experience and systems knowledge required to debug a training run's performance end to end
  • Low-level GPU knowledge of PTX, SASS, warps, cooperative groups, Tensor Cores, and the memory hierarchy
  • Debugging and optimization experience using tools like CUDA GDB, NSight Systems, NSight Compute
  • Library knowledge of Triton, CUTLASS, CUB, Thrust, cuDNN, and cuBLAS
  • Intuition about the latency and throughput characteristics of CUDA graph launch, tensor core arithmetic, warp-level synchronization, and asynchronous memory loads
  • Background in Infiniband, RoCE, GPUDirect, PXN, rail optimization, and NVLink, and how to use these networking technologies to link up GPU clusters
  • An understanding of the collective algorithms supporting distributed GPU training in NCCL or MPI
  • An inventive approach and the willingness to ask hard questions about whether we're taking the right approaches and using the right tools

If you're a recruiting agency and want to partner with us, please reach out to agency-partnerships@janestreet.com.